Sai Xiao is a pioneering researcher in advanced manufacturing, specializing in robotic 3D printing and spatial fabrication. Their most notable contribution is the development of a "highly informed robotic 3D printed polygon mesh" strategy, which breaks from conventional layer-by-layer printing by enabling robots to directly build and join struts in three-dimensional space. This innovative approach, detailed in their highly cited 2016 paper (9 citations), addresses a critical limitation in additive manufacturing by allowing for the creation of complex, non-planar structures that are stronger and more material-efficient than traditional layered prints.
